# IDEA导入前后端项目 ``` JeecgBoot采用前后分离架构,官方推荐前后端都用IDEA ``` [TOC] ## 第一部分: 前端项目导入 ### 一、安装前端环境 安装nodejs、yarn、IDEA,安装方法参照 [【开发环境安装】](开发工具安装.md) ### 二、导入前端项目 (1)前端工程 ant-design-vue-jeecg (2)IDEA 打开项目 ![输入图片说明](https://static.oschina.net/uploads/img/201904/14220126_qkgS.png "在这里输入图片标题") ### 三、前端构建运行 (1)选中`package.json`右键显示`npm`命令 ![](https://img.kancloud.cn/3a/6c/3a6c92b0571c9627373f98ad7e560579_549x414.png) (2)通过命令 `yarn install `或者快捷 `pre`下载依赖,点击`serve` 启动项目 ![](https://img.kancloud.cn/91/c9/91c9e5d1edf4c50f92bf3084fad4a36e_652x691.png) (3)点击`serve` 启动项目 ## 第二部分: 后端项目导入 ### 一、安装jdk8、Maven、Redis、Mysql 此部分属于java基础不讲,不会的百度吧!! ### 二、导入JAVA项目&启动 ![](https://img.kancloud.cn/8b/89/8b89e30e1a1ee5f26c8ff9ce35a5eb5c_1600x868.png) - 通过右侧父POM进行`install`(下载依赖和打包) ![](https://img.kancloud.cn/a8/5a/a85ae8454fb5099c03f3421fab62c089_295x235.png) - 右键执行类`jeecg-boot-module-system/org.jeecg.JeecgSystemApplication` 启动项目 - 后台项目启动具体配置,[参考此文档](如何启动项目.md)